1. Any person who knowingly violates any provision of this chapter or engages in the business of a sales finance company in this state without a license therefor as provided in this chapter is guilty of a class B misdemeanor.

2. Any person violating section 365.070, 365.080, 365.090, 365.100, 365.110, 365.120, 365.130, 365.140, or 365.145 shall be barred from recovery of any time price differential, delinquency or collection charge on the contract.

Attorney's Note

Under the Missouri Laws, punishments for crimes depend on the classification. In the case of this section:
ClassPrisonFine
Class B misdemeanorup to 6 monthsup to $1,000
For details, see Mo. Rev. Stat.§ 558.011

3. Notwithstanding the other provisions of this section, the failure to comply with any provision of this chapter with respect to any retail installment transaction may be corrected by the seller or holder within thirty days after the date of the sale, and, if so corrected, neither the seller nor the holder shall be subject to any criminal penalty or civil forfeiture under this chapter for the failure.
